Public Health tweeting out over 250,000 vaccines have been administered as of the weekend
Health officials noting "this milestone is thanks to the collective efforts of the staff, volunteers and community partners across the region! And to you #Niagara for choosing to get vaccinated and #StickItToCOVID."
Residents 12 plus are now eligible to book a vaccine appointment.
The health unit also reporting 33 new cases on Sunday and 34 on Saturday.
